How they compare
Lesotho currently reports 2.25 billion current US$ against 2.03 billion current US$ in Seychelles, a difference of 219.23 million current US$.
That makes Lesotho's figure about 1.1 times Seychelles's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 50 shared years of data; in 1976 it was Lesotho ahead.
Lesotho ranks 180th and Seychelles ranks 182nd of 204 countries.
Lesotho has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

About this data
Gross value added at basic prices reflects the price of products receivable by the producer exclusive of taxes payable on products and inclusive of subsidies receivable on products, less intermediate consumption valued at purchasers' prices.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This indicator is expressed in United States dollars.
